Chassis Management Controller Messages
Alerts sent by Dell's M1000e Chassis Management Controller (CMC) are
organized by severity. That is, the event ID of the CMC trap indicates the
severity (informational, warning, critical, or non-recoverable) of the alert.
Each CMC alert includes the originating system name, location, and event
message text. The alert message text matches the corresponding Chassis
Event Log message text that is logged by the sending CMC for that event.
Table 2-7 lists the Chassis Management Controller messages.
